The test-stand world for automotive drivetrains is changing fast especially with e?mobility pushing higher speeds and more complex test profiles. But one thing hasn’t changed precision, reliability, and process safety are still non-negotiable when it comes to measurement technology.

Building on its proven ROBA DS steel disk-pack coupling, mayr power transmission has developed a lightweight aluminum version named ROBA DS Type 9120.

It keeps the same performance density as the steel model but trims the package significantly. The outside diameter shrinks by up to 10 mm, while mass and mass moment of inertia drop to about 40-60% of the steel equivalent, depending on size and design.

The new ROBA DS 9120 takes advantage of years of experience in high-speed test-stand applications and is rated for speeds up to 32,000 rpm.

Thanks to its lightweight build and low inertia, it imposes smaller restoring forces on the system, while still delivering high rigidity and elasticity where it matters.

A balance quality of G 2.5 at 5,000 rpm ensures smooth, low-vibration running across the speed range, which is a key prerequisite for highly accurate torque measurements.

Standard features include IT6 manufacturing tolerances, a nickel?plated surface, stainless?steel disk packs, and galvanized connecting screws for robust corrosion protection. Backlash?free connections via shrink disk hubs (or external shrink disk hubs) support repeatable, stable measurements.

The coupling is also compatible with all common torque transducers, making it easy to integrate into existing test-stand setups.

Thanks to its modular construction, the ROBA DS 9120 can be flexibly configured for everything from high-performance R&D test stands to end?of?line production testing.

Safety brakes for test-stand applications

Couplings are only one piece of the puzzle. mayr power transmission also offers a broad range of safety brakes for test-stand use, designed to protect people and equipment in dynamic environments.

For vertical axes and linear movements, the ROBA guidestop profiled rail brake clamps moving masses directly into position with high rigidity and zero backlash.

It’s available in hydraulic, pneumatic, and electromagnetic versions and works with common linear guides.

The ROBA linearstop piston rod brake handles linear motion on round rods as a fail?safe safety brake that stays closed when de?energized and is built for dynamic emergency stops, with six sizes covering brake forces from 70 N to 17,000 N.

The ROBA-stop M series delivers compact motor-side safety, acting either as a holding brake that keeps the system securely in place or as a dynamic brake that brings loads to a standstill as quickly as possible.

Brakes that “talk”: Smart monitoring for smarter test stands

Modern test environments demand constant, actionable data. The ROBA brake-checker module does exactly that for safety brakes. It monitors brakes sensorlessly while also supplying power.

By analyzing current and voltage profiles, it detects the brake’s switching state and can warn the user before the brake struggles to release under current conditions.

That helps spot issues like low supply voltage, undersized wiring, elevated coil temperature, or an enlarged air gap and turn them into planned maintenance steps.

mayr ROBA DS 9120 Lightweight Coupling for Test Stands The Volt PostWhen paired with the ROBA gateway module, the system becomes network-ready. Brake data can be read continuously over Ethernet and visualized on a dashboard.

Anomalies in test-stand behavior can be caught early, maintenance becomes predictable, and unplanned downtime drops. The concept also supports integration into remote maintenance systems, so teams can keep test-stand safety and performance under control from anywhere.
